Dubai, UAE — At GITEX Global 2025, Dubai Health has formally introduced its AI-enabled Virtual ICU pilot, an ambitious digital initiative poised to transform critical care delivery. Through remote monitoring, intelligent alerts, and unified connectivity, the system empowers clinicians to oversee ICU patients across multiple sites — enhancing response time, consistency, and care outcomes.

🔍 Solution Overview & Key Capabilities
The Virtual ICU pilot integrates multiple advanced technologies to bridge gaps in critical care:
- Remote Clinical Surveillance — Cameras within ICU rooms monitor patient movement, skin tone, and behavior patterns. Combined with vital sign streams, this gives clinicians a comprehensive, live view of patient status.
- Predictive Alert Engine — AI algorithms identify early signs of distress or sudden deterioration (e.g. abnormal motion, changes in facial expression), triggering real-time alerts to nursing staff for enhanced responsiveness.
- Unified Virtual Network — ICU units across hospitals are connected on a single, secure digital platform, enabling remote consultation, shared oversight, and centralized command.
- Integrated EMR Connectivity — The system is designed to connect with existing health record systems (e.g. Salama), enabling seamless access to patient histories alongside live data feeds.
- Pilot Scope — Initial deployment is focused on pediatric ICUs, starting with approximately ten beds at Al Jalila Children’s Hospital, to validate efficacy in sensitive populations.
- Technical Partners & Collaboration — The pilot is in collaboration with global medical centers and local AI teams. The Washington, D.C. children’s hospital is reportedly providing remote command center support.
- Scalability & Future Phases — Following validation, the Virtual ICU model is planned for expansion across adult ICUs, specialty wards, and broader hospital networks.
(Supported by Gulf News reports)
By combining visual analytics, real-time physiological data, and predictive modeling, the Virtual ICU system can anticipate clinical events, reduce response latency, and support decentralized critical care monitoring across facilities.

Gulf News adds depth to the technical component:
“The AI cameras in the ICU monitor motion, facial tone and skin color changes. When signs of distress are detected, alerts are immediately sent to nursing stations,” said Hend Majed Al Abbar, Director of AI Enablement at Dubai Health.
The pilot is also integrated into Salama — Dubai Health’s unified record system — enabling automatic tracking of vitals like heart rate and blood pressure.
Al Abbar further mentioned that the pilot is in the testing phase and is expected to go live in December 2025 at Al Jalila Children’s Hospital, followed by evaluation and gradual scale to other ICU units.
📈 Clinical & Operational Impact
- Faster Intervention — AI alerts reduce the response gap, helping clinicians act earlier before physiological crises escalate.
- Enhanced Surveillance — Remote oversight minimizes blind spots, ensuring clinically significant changes are never missed.
- Resource Optimization — Centralized monitoring helps balance staff workload across units, especially critical during high-demand periods.
- Scalability — Once proven, the model can be replicated in hospitals across Dubai and the UAE, contributing to national health resilience.
- Outcomes Improvement — For pediatric units especially, earlier detection and intervention can reduce complications, ICU length of stay, and mortality risk.

🗺️ Roadmap & Deployment Phases
Phase | Milestone |
---|---|
Q4 2025 | Finalize pilot integration, go live at Al Jalila Children’s Hospital on ~10 ICU beds |
2026 | Evaluate clinical outcomes, refine AI models, expand to adult ICU wards |
2027+ | Scale across Dubai Health network, integrate across specializations, open public-private partnerships |
Dubai Health intends to publish pilot results, iterate system performance, and gradually open opportunities for external collaboration with AI firms, research institutions, and global health networks.
